Electricity Production's Environmental Consequence
The technique of generating electricity has a substantial ecological consequence. Traditionally, fossil fuels have been the primary foundation for power plants , leading check here to substantial greenhouse gas emissions that contribute to global warming . In addition, extraction of these fuels can harm environments, impacting animal life. Alternative energy sources , such as solar and wind power , offer a smaller natural profile, although they aren’t without certain challenges . Atomic energy present a unique set of concerns related to waste disposal and security .
- Utilizing fossil fuels discharges contaminants .
- Water-based power can change waterways .
- Turbine installations can pose a threat to avian populations.
- Photovoltaic fields necessitate large areas of ground.
